We are on the hunt for an Office Admin Manager to be responsible for maintaining the daily operations of our fast-paced office. You’ll be responsible for keeping track of our office admin, in order to assist and facilitate the day to day operations of the wider business. You’ll be the first port of call for the business, meaning you’ll be required to balance external and internal stakeholders and bring positive energy to everything you do.

Reporting to the General Manager Operations, the role requires an approachable, organised individual with an enthusiastic can-do attitude. You’ll be someone who loves to collaborate, gets amped by big ideas and not be afraid to get your hands dirty to build an enjoyable workplace culture for everyone. 

You’ll be joining the operations team during a new era at Pedestrian Group, helping support our newest commercial properties and partnerships including Pedestrian.TV, Pedestrian Jobs, Lifehacker, Gizmodo, Kotaku, VICE, Refinery29 and heritage titles such as Business Insider. From time to time, there may be an opportunity to support other areas of the business, such as editorial, events and creative studio as required. 

Great people can come from any walks of life, but 2+ years of relevant office management or admin experience under your belt would set you up perfectly for this role.

Responsibilities

  • Managing the front desk and greeting company visitors
  • Developing and implementing new administrative systems and procedures
  • Ensuring the smooth day to day operations and running of the office
  • Keeping the office clean and tidy for staff and visitors
  • Be the liaison between building management, delivery drivers and external contractors
  • Setting up appointments, conferences and managing meeting rooms
  • Ordering office supplies, weekly food and beverage orders 
  • Managing office travel bookings and budgets, reconciling company travel credit purchases against weekly travel commitments with Flight Centre. 
  • Help build and maintain an inclusive and engaging workplace culture for all staff
  • Drive the successful operation and customer service for PTV Jobs. Answers inbound office phone calls, responds to client requests, editorial upgrades and advertising packages. 
  • Support technology support to maintain office infrastructure and technology alongside Raw Tech our offsite IT department. 
  • Posting across various social media platforms as required to support our editorial function
  • Other duties as directed by the Operations Manager or Leads Team 

As our preferred candidate, you will have:

  • The desire to work in an unparalleled company culture where career development is fostered and wins are celebrated
  • 2+ years’ experience in an office administration role, or similar
  • Love to learn, live to win and embrace (a little) chaos
  • 1+ year experience using Social media experience building and engaging audiences
  • 1+ year customer service experience
